Thailand suspended power supply to five areas along its border with Myanmar on Wednesday morning as part of efforts to combat illegal operations, according to Deputy Prime Minister Anutin Charnvirakul. These areas include Myawaddy in Myanmar. Locals are concerned that cutting off power to scam centers could also impact their villages, leading to potential fuel shortages.
